**Q: How does Fernwick sandbox user-supplied formulas?**

Good question. Every formula submitted through the Tallyform editor runs inside a throwaway interpreter with no filesystem, no network, and a 200ms CPU cap. We strip custom imports before evaluation, and anything that trips the cap gets logged to the Quillon audit stream. Worst case, a runaway formula kills its own sandbox — nothing else. If the sandbox host itself wedges, you'll need to unlock the recovery vault, and the passphrase for that is below.

vault phrase of yaguf-hahaf = druath-holix

# Order-cutoff rule for Millbrook Bakes storefront.
# Orders placed after the daily cutoff roll to the next bake day;
# weekend cutoffs are earlier because prep starts at dawn.
# On-call: if the cutoff job misfires, customers see wrong delivery
# dates — fix the constants here, never patch the scheduler directly.
# Holiday overrides live in the calendar service, not this module.
# The active cutoff constants are defined below.

constants for yaduf-fahag:
BUDGETS = {
    "kelix": 528,
    "briwyn": 734,
}

## Step 4: Update reader configuration for ChipRelay v3

Plugins targeting ChipRelay v2 assumed the Lanternfield reader exposed raw tag pings; v3 pre-aggregates crossings per chip before your hooks run, so remove any deduplication logic from your plugin first. Next, register your plugin's capability manifest with the reader daemon and restart it once — not per mat. After the restart, confirm the daemon reports your plugin as loaded. The reader's post-migration configuration values are shown below.

deployment values, bahop-fahag:
[silok]
host = silok.lumictech.test
user = silok_svc
database = silok_prod